Q3
A soccer player kicks a football on a football field. The initial
velocity of the ball has a
magnitude of 12ms
-
1
and makes an angle of 20° with the horizontal. How far will the
football be from its initial position when it hits the field again?
a)
1.7m
b)
4.7m
c)
9.4m (correct answer)
d)
13m
e)
15m
